A new library, costing $150,000, has lately been donated to the University of Vermont by Hon. Frederick Billings. The library is one of the masterpieces of the great architect Richardson, who planned Sever Hall and the Law School building.
Through the generosity of the late John P. Howard, a new medical department has recently been built. A member of the class of '88, Mr. Fred M. Course, returns to the University to take Prof. Wm. A. Deering's place, who tended his resignation last June.
Mr. J. K. Chickering, of Amherst, has been appointed professor of rhetoric and English. Professor Chickering has spent many years upon these branches of study, having been an instructor for twelve years before he entered Amherst as assistant professor. He remained at Amherst for a few years, and then entered the "dictionary department" of the Century Publishing Company, remaining here only one year when he was called to his present position.
Nearly 500 students are now enrolled in the University.
